“…The mechanistic effect of AGTR1 activation on pancreatic b-cell death is the induction of NADPH oxidase and ROS generation (Shao et al 2006, Leung 2010 (Oliveira et al 2003). The results of this study also indicated that high-glucose medium increased expression of p47 phox mRNA and its protein in both a pancreatic b-cell line and isolated male mouse islets and also increased ROS production in the b-cell line.…”

“…A local function-independent RAS in the pancreas without association in blood circulating hormones bioavailability was previously proposed in the dogs, rodents and human [ 15 16 ]. Pancreatic RAS plays different roles in the pancreatic physiology and pathophysiology regulation as recently reviewed [ 17 ]. For example, the pancreatic RAS may play a critical role for the regulation of pancreatic microcirculation and ductal secretion [ 18 ].…”
